About #BCA384 Color Code
In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 33°, a saturation of 29%, and a lightness of 63%. The HSV representation shows a hue of 33°, a saturation of 30%, and a value of 74%.
- HEX: #BCA384
- RGB: rgb(188, 163, 132)
- HSL: hsl(33, 29%, 63%)
- HSV: hsv(33, 30%, 74%)
- CMYK: 0.00% cyan, 13.00% magenta, 30.00% yellow, 26.00% black
- XYZ: 39.33, 38.84, 20.74
- Yxy: 38.84, 0.3976, 0.3927
- Hunter Lab: 68.64, 6.00, 19.72
- CIE-Lab: 68.64, 6.00, 19.72
In the XYZ color space, this color is represented as X: 39.33, Y: 38.84, Z: 20.74. The Yxy representation further refines this as Y: 38.84, x: 0.3976, and y: 0.3927.
In the Hunter Lab color space, this color is represented as L: 68.64, a: 6.00, and b: 19.72. Similarly, in the CIE-Lab color space, it is represented as L: 68.64, a: 6.00, and b: 19.72.
